"यदि कोई कर्मचारी अपना काम अच्छी तरह से करना चाहता है, तो उसे पहले अपने औजारों को तेज करना होगा।" - कन्फ्यूशियस, "द एनालेक्ट्स ऑफ कन्फ्यूशियस। लू लिंगगोंग"
मुखपृष्ठ > प्रोग्रामिंग > सेलेनियम एक \"वेबड्राइवरएक्सेप्शन: संदेश: \'वेबड्राइवर\' निष्पादन योग्य में गलत अनुमतियाँ हो सकती है\" त्रुटि क्यों फेंकता है?

सेलेनियम एक \"वेबड्राइवरएक्सेप्शन: संदेश: \'वेबड्राइवर\' निष्पादन योग्य में गलत अनुमतियाँ हो सकती है\" त्रुटि क्यों फेंकता है?

2024-12-22 को प्रकाशित
ब्राउज़ करें:211

Why Does Selenium Throw a \

"वेबड्राइवर" सेलेनियम में निष्पादन योग्य अनुमति त्रुटि

समस्या विवरण

पायथन के साथ सेलेनियम का उपयोग करने का प्रयास करते समय, आपको त्रुटि संदेश मिल सकता है:

WebDriverException: Message: 'Webdrivers' executable may have wrong permissions. Please see https://sites.google.com/a/chromium.org/chromedriver/home

Cause

यह त्रुटि इंगित करती है कि ChromeDriver निष्पादन योग्य में गलत फ़ाइल अनुमतियाँ हैं।

समाधान

इस त्रुटि का समाधान आपके संचालन पर निर्भर करता है सिस्टम:

विंडोज:

  1. अपने विंडोज संस्करण के साथ संगत ChromeDriver को https://sites.google.com/a/chromium.org/ से डाउनलोड करें chromedriver/downloads.
  2. ZIP फ़ाइल को किसी उपयुक्त स्थान पर निकालें.
  3. पूर्ण पथ निर्दिष्ट करें आपके कोड में chromedriver.exe निष्पादन योग्य:
driver = webdriver.Chrome(executable_path=r'C:\path\to\chromedriver.exe')

लिनक्स और मैकओएस:

  1. क्रोमड्राइवर डाउनलोड करें https://sites.google.com/a/chromium.org/chromedriver/downloads से आपके OS संस्करण के साथ संगत।
  2. टार फ़ाइल को उपयुक्त स्थान पर निकालें।
  3. पूर्ण निर्दिष्ट करें आपके कोड में निष्पादन योग्य क्रोमेड्रिवर का पथ:
driver = webdriver.Chrome(executable_path='/path/to/chromedriver')

अतिरिक्त नोट्स:

  • सुनिश्चित करें कि आपके पास फ़ाइल तक पहुंचने के लिए उचित अनुमति है .
  • यदि आप अभी भी त्रुटि का अनुभव कर रहे हैं, तो जांचें कि ChromeDriver संस्करण आपके संस्करण से मेल खाता है ब्राउज़र।
  • अपने कोड को उन्नत विशेषाधिकारों के साथ चलाने पर विचार करें (उदाहरण के लिए, Linux या macOS पर sudo का उपयोग करना)।
नवीनतम ट्यूटोरियल अधिक>

चीनी भाषा का अध्ययन करें

अस्वीकरण: उपलब्ध कराए गए सभी संसाधन आंशिक रूप से इंटरनेट से हैं। यदि आपके कॉपीराइट या अन्य अधिकारों और हितों का कोई उल्लंघन होता है, तो कृपया विस्तृत कारण बताएं और कॉपीराइट या अधिकारों और हितों का प्रमाण प्रदान करें और फिर इसे ईमेल पर भेजें: [email protected] हम इसे आपके लिए यथाशीघ्र संभालेंगे।

Copyright© 2022 湘ICP备2022001581号-3